Our verdict is Uncertain significance. Variant got 4 ACMG points: 4P and 0B. PM2PP3_Moderate
The NM_176096.3(CDK5RAP3):c.272C>T(p.Ser91Leu)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.00000186 in 1,613,000 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

The c.272C>T (p.S91L) alteration is located in exon 4 (coding exon 4) of the CDK5RAP3 gene. This alteration results from a C to T substitution at nucleotide position 272, causing the serine (S) at amino acid position 91 to be replaced by a leucine (L).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
